What does a melting furnace operator do?

A Melting Furnace Operator is responsible for operating and monitoring furnaces that melt metal or glass for manufacturing processes. They control furnace temperatures, add materials, remove impurities, and ensure the molten material meets quality standards. Operators must follow safety protocols, perform routine maintenance, and record production data. This role is essential in industries like foundries, steel mills, and glass manufacturing.

What is the difference between Melting Furnace Operator vs Foundry Worker?

AspectMelting Furnace OperatorFoundry Worker
CredentialsHigh school diploma, training in furnace operationHigh school diploma, basic foundry safety training
Work EnvironmentIndustrial furnace areas, high temperaturesFoundry floors, casting and molding areas
Job FocusOperating and maintaining melting furnacesHandling molds, pouring metals, finishing castings

Melting Furnace Operators primarily focus on operating and maintaining furnaces to melt metals, working in high-temperature environments. Foundry Workers handle the casting process, including mold preparation and pouring. While both roles are essential in metal production, the Melting Furnace Operator specializes in furnace management, whereas the Foundry Worker is involved in the casting process.

Job Description
Summary:
Employee who under general supervision safely performs duties related to the production of copper rod in the rod mill at a highly skilled level.
Supports and completes duties within the mill areas which could include tasks within the following areas: unload cathode from flat beds and vans, receive into and out of SAP system with minimal or errors, cleaning-maintaining furnace areas, charge cathode and other materials into furnace, improving of areas to better safety-quality-production, maintaining equipment to keep productivity and quality as per parameters, working to improve upon productivity and quality, bale scrap materials, work with loading and unloading vendors
May assist with or be responsible for: taking process readings and making any necessary process changes; proper and safe handling of process reagents
Use of baling equipment for wire scrap will be required
Maintain proper tundish and launder spares; rebuild, break out with jack hammers, casting of new sections
Maintain launders and relevant equipment free from buildup and in proper heat zones when needed to assist
Awareness of what and why certain materials are being melted and at what ratios
Maintain minimum stock levels of consumables - always
May assist with and perform procedures such as switching pumps and blowers
Ability to learn other areas as required to fill in for lunches and breaks as may be assigned
Maintain work areas and be prepared for housekeeping and safety audits at all times
Ability to operate mobile equipment such as forklifts/ man-lifts; operator overhead crane in a safe and productive manner
Proper equipment care; such as forklift and tools, etc.
Assist in Amps area during down times as may will be required
Work well with others, ability to see and work as a team member, do what is needed as it relates to a common goal of making a safe quality product
Willing to complete assignments in a safe and timely manner---- without complaining
Strong work ethic/right attitude towards work
May use online electronic process monitoring system to monitor plant systems and equipment/complete data sheets
Performs mechanical and lubrication preventive maintenance
Mentors and trains fellow employees
Ability and willingness to use SAP for material movement at a very high level of accuracy
Performs other duties as required or assigned
Minimum Qualifications:
Nine (9) months of work experience in an industrial environment
Physical ability to work in a high heat environment at a fast and efficient pace
Industrial forkilift experience
Ability to work outside in different weather conditions to unload cathode
Ability to understand and apply verbal and written work and safety-related instructions and procedures given in English
Have a valid US driver's license
High School Diploma or GED
Mechanically inclined with experience in furnace/melting type of environment
Knowledge of hot mill casting, mill rolling or furnace controlling a plus
Direct prior experience in a manufacturing environment with multiple pinch points and hot/molten product exposure a plus
